India’s big Leap in Supercomputing: Modi Unveils PARAM

In a significant boost to India’s technological capabilities, Prime Minister Narendra Modi recently launched three cutting-edge PARAM Rudra supercomputers. These high-performance machines are set to revolutionize various sectors, offering enhanced computational power for diverse applications. The launch marks a monumental step forward in India’s quest to become a global leader in advanced computing technology.

The PARAM Rudra supercomputers are part of the National Supercomputing Mission (NSM), aimed at providing India with supercomputing resources to address challenges in areas such as climate research, disaster management, medicine, and engineering. The supercomputers are designed to handle complex simulations and large-scale data analysis, which are crucial for the country’s scientific and technological advancements.

Developed by the Centre for Development of Advanced Computing (C-DAC), PARAM Rudra is built with the latest architecture and advanced processing capabilities, setting new standards for supercomputing in India. The system will not only provide vital support to researchers and institutions but also contribute to the growth of India’s digital economy.

Key Features of PARAM Rudra Supercomputers:

  • High Computational Power: PARAM Rudra’s high-performance processors can execute billions of calculations per second, enabling rapid data processing.
  • Enhanced Data Processing: The supercomputers are designed to handle vast datasets, making them ideal for industries like weather forecasting, healthcare, and artificial intelligence.
  • Energy Efficiency: The PARAM Rudra systems are built with energy-efficient components, ensuring sustainable and eco-friendly operations.
